Casey Kasem (born Kemal Amin Kasem, April 27, 1932 - June 15, 2014) was an American voice actor. Among other roles, he has been known as Shaggy Rogers from Scooby Doo, Robin from Superfriends, Merry Brandybuck from Return of the King, and Alexander Cabot III from Josie and the Pussycats. Notes
- Mr. Kasem left the original Transformers cartoon during production of the third season episode "Thief in the Night" because of its depiction of the highly stereotypical Abdul Fakkadi as dictator of made-up Arab state Carbombya.[1] Kasem's family is Lebanese Druze. Kasem has elaborated that it isn't that he minds Arabs being portrayed as villains per se; it's just when the villains are the only Arab characters in a story and there are no positive counter-examples that he feels offended.
